Leonisse DOUCET was born 26 December 1811 in Baie Ste Marie, Annapolis, Nova Scotia, Canada
Leonisse DOUCET was the child of Germain DOUCET and Angelique DOUCET and the grandchild of: (paternal) Charles DOUCET and Françoise LEBLANC (maternal) Amable DOUCET and Marie Gertrude GAUDETSpou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Leonisse married Frederic BELLIVEAU 26 November 1833 in Church Point, Digby, Nova Scotia, Canada .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Frederic BELLIVEAU was born 21 June 1813 in Clare, Digby, Nova Scotia, Canada (Church Point) (Little Brook). Frederic died 17 May 1892 in Clare, Digby, Nova Scotia, Canada (Church Point) (Little Brook). Frederic was the child of Frederic BELLIVEAU and Anastasie LANOUE.
Leonisse DOUCET died December 1900 in Church Point, Digby, Nova Scotia, Canada.
